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1.Primary unilateral TKA due to knee osteoarthritis. 2.Age between 18 and 80 years. 3.Patients without contraindications to general anesthesia.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1.Abnormal Liver Function: Defined as alanine transaminase (ALT) and aspartate transaminase (AST) levels exceeding 1.5 times the normal reference range. 2.Diabetes with Poor Glycemic Control: Considered to have a higher risk of infection by the researchers. 3.History of Knee Joint Surgery. 4.Neuromuscular Dysfunction: Affecting the lower extremities. 5.Severe Coagulopathy. 6.Severe Unstable Knee Joint: Unreconstructable ligament-preserving TKA (i.e., cases where ligament preservation is not feasible due to severe instability). 7.Knee Deformities: Flexion deformity of 30° or varus deformity of 30°. 8.Drug Allergies: Allergic to the drugs used in this study or a history of long-term oral glucocorticoid use. 9.Opioid Dependence. 10.Communication Barriers: Inability to use the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) to report pain or other communication difficulties. 11.Body Mass Index (BMI) > 40 kg/m². 12. Patients with inflammatory and pain-related factors (e.g., CRP, IL-6, TNF-a, IL-1ß) outside the normal range.
